Abstract
A ferrimagnetic material imparts a very high efficiency and/or sensitivity to recording read-out and erase heads cooperating with magnetic layer devices. The starting point of the manufacturing process of this material is a solution of mineral salts or oxides of zinc, nickel and iron, and, using physicochemical processes employed in the ceramic industry, in particular sintering under pressure, spinelle structure polycrystalline ferrites are produced which satisfy the general formula: Ni.sub.1-x Zn.sub.x Fe.sub.2(1+e) O.sub.4 where x ranges between 0.5 and 0.7 and e ranges between -0.08 and +0.015.
